How old does a Pomeranian have to be to get neutered?

Poms should normally be done when between 5 and 9 months old. Your Pomeranian should be neutered around puberty if possible. Neutering a female Pomeranian is called spaying and this operation is a little more invasive and complicated than the procedure for a male dog.

Why is my Pomeranian not growing as an adult?

Pituitary dwarfism is caused when the dog’s pituitary gland does not produce. enough growth hormones. This can cause your Pomeranian to not grow to its proper. adult size and even retain its puppy coat.

When do you stop giving a Pomeranian puppy food?

Pomeranians over 6 months still require puppy food until 12 months. From 6 to 12 months, Pomeranian pups require canned puppy food offered twice daily with dry food still made available 24/7. Premium quality dry puppy food should be available at all times. Water must be available at all times.
